Taco Parilla in Greer closed a few months ago. We agree it was great, though I guess not enough people found out about them.
The same location is now Strip Club 104, a Steakhouse. It's operated by the same family that owns Bin 112. It's another nice addition to the Greer restaurant selection.

The National Bakery in Lyman(on Wade Hampton Blvd) is a great breakfast spot.
I had a Avocado TexMex omlette that was out of this world, and their french toast is made from banana bread and is excellent!

I've only been to The Nations Bakery once. It wasn't too crowded at all. Puzzling, since their breakfast is soooo good! I think it has taken over as my #1 breakfast spot now, barely edging out Peggy's Diner(another great breakfast spot)
Wow, would you look at this...count me down as another rec for Nations Bakery in Lyman. If y'all are into Cuban sandwiches, theirs is the best. Really authentic. Fries are really fresh too. Plus they have some of the best bakery items (cookies, pastries) I've found.
